  5. WHY WE CARE
  6. There’s been a shift.
  7. NEW ECONOMICS OF MARRIAGE: RISE OF WIVES 01.19.10 Wives who make more money than their husbands: 1970 4% 2010 22%
  8. RICH MOM, POOR DAD: WOMEN BECOME BREADWINNERS 03.20.12 Nearly 40% of U.S. working wives now out-earn their husbands, and... they'll soon make up a majority.
  9. ALPHA WOMEN, BETA MEN 11.23.03 Wives are increasingly outearning their husbands, but their new financial muscle is causing havoc in the home.
  10. And this is only just beginning.
  11. Bachelor degrees going to women 60% Master’s degrees going to women 60% Law school students who are female 52% Med school students who are female 47% National Center for Education Statistics, 2008 & 2010
  12. 1997 2010/2011 66 56 59 58 YOUNG WOMEN’S AMBITIONS OUTSTRIP YOUNG MEN’S 18-34-year-olds who say high-paying work is very important % % % % Pew Research Center
  13. Labor Department, 2010 $0 $0.25 $0.50 $0.75 $1.00 $0.81 $0.91 $1.00$1.00 YOUNGER WOMEN CLOSING THE GENDER INCOME GAP How much a woman makes for every $1 that her same-age male counterpart makes 25-34 years old 16-24 years old
  14. Which means soon, there will be a big flip.
  15. In 15 YEARS, WOMEN are projected to not just to close the income gap with men—but to OUT-EARN MEN ON AVERAGE. “What women want” project
  16. But the cost of these gains?
  17. “...although women as a group have made substantial gains in wages, educational attainment, and prestige over the past three decades, [research has] shown that WOMEN ARE LESS HAPPY TODAY than their predecessors were in 1972, both in absolute terms and relative to men.”
  18. SOBERING FACTS
  19. Husbands whose wives make more money are 61% LESS HAPPY. The National Marriage Project, University of Virginia, 2010
  20. WIVES who are primary breadwinners are significantly LESS HAPPY about family life than other women. The Impact of Relative Earnings Among Dual-Earner Couples on Career Satisfaction and Family Satisfaction, Cornell University, 2009
  21. Men are 5 TIMESMORE LIKELY TO CHEAT when they’re completely dependent on their wives’ incomes. American Sociological Association, 2010
  22. DIVORCE IS 40% MORE LIKELY when a woman makes over 60% of the family’s income. Journal of Family Issues, Western Washington University, 2010
